What This Gene Does
The protein encoded by this gene is orthologous to the mouse meiotic recombination protein REC114, which is involved in DNA double-strand break formation during meiosis. The encoded protein is conserved in most eukaryotes and was first discovered and characterized in yeast. [provided by RefSeq, Feb 2017]
